What is Murray's Bagels?
Murray's Bagels is a well-regarded establishment in Greenwich Village, NYC, celebrated for its authentic, hand-rolled bagels and premium smoked fish offerings. Since its inception in 1996, the company has cultivated a loyal customer base by prioritizing craftsmanship and quality ingredients. Beyond its retail operations, Murray's Bagels extends its reach through catering services and nationwide shipping via Goldbelly, making its signature products accessible to a broader market. The menu features a comprehensive selection of bagels, sandwiches, salads, and soups, all prepared with a commitment to excellence.
